GRILLING METHODS

Arranging the Charcoal for  

Direct Heat

1.

 Put on barbecue mitts or gloves.

Note: The grill, including the handle and damper/vent 

handles, will become hot. Make sure that you are wearing 

barbecue mitts or gloves to avoid burning your hands.

2.

 After the charcoal is fully lit, spread them 

evenly across the charcoal grate with long 

tongs 

(B)

.

3.

 Replace the cooking grate.

4.

 Place the lid on the grill.

5.

 Open the lid damper 

(C)

.

6.

 Preheat the grate for approximately 10 to15 

minutes. 

7.

 Once the cooking grate is preheated, using a 

stainless steel bristle grill brush, clean the 

cooking grate 

(D)

.

Note: Use a stainless steel bristle grill brush. Replace brush 

if any loose bristles are found on cooking grate or brush.

8.

 Open the lid, and place your food on the grate.

9.

 Place the lid on the grill. Consult recipe for 

recommended cooking times.

Note: When removing the grill lid during cooking, lift to the 

side, rather than straight up. Lifting straight up may create 

suction, drawing ashes up onto your food.

When finished cooking...

Close the lid damper and bowl vents to extinguish 

the charcoal.

Grilling With Direct Heat

Use the direct method for small, tender pieces 

of food that take less than 20 minutes to cook, 

such

 

as: 

•  Hamburgers 
•  Steaks
•  Chops
•  Kabobs
•  Boneless chicken pieces
•  Fish fillets
•  Shellfish 
•  Sliced vegetables

With direct heat, the fire is right below the 

food 

(A)

.

 It sears or browns the surfaces of the 

food, developing flavours, texture, and delicious 

caramelisation while it also cooks the food all the 

way to the centre.
A direct fire creates both radiant and conductive 

heat. Radiant heat from the charcoal quickly 

cooks the surface of the food closest to it. At the 

same time, the fire heats the cooking grate rods, 

which conducts heat directly to the surface of the 

food and creates those unmistakable and lovely 

grill marks.
